How they compare
Norway currently reports 97 against 97 in Singapore, a difference of 0.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 23 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Singapore ahead.
Norway ranks 39th and Singapore ranks 39th of 195 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Norway averaged higher in 1 and Singapore in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Norway | Singapore |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 92.4 | 96.1 | 3.7 | Singapore |
| 2010s | 94.9 | 96.3 | 1.4 | Singapore |
| 2020s | 97 | 96.33 | 0.6667 | Norway |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
